Literature review
Building Information Modelling is a key skill and practice used to transform design
construction operation and conceiving of buildings. Architecture-Engineering-
Construction (EAC) industry is able to bring out different stakeholders in project
implementation [1]. All these stakeholders are able to use the BIM in the project
implementation. The BIM is able to give critical insight of facilities including both
physical and functional characteristics [2]. As a process and software, BIM is able to
use 3-D intelligent models in order to make critical changes in the workflow and
different stages of project delivery [3]. Efficiency and harmony during the project
implementation is one vital advantage which the BIM use brings during project
implementation. As a technology, the BIM is able to offer project simulation using the
3D models. This process is able to connect different information and stakeholders
from different areas of project planning, design, construction and operation. BIM
application is able to follow the project life cycle [4]. The use of BIM is subjected to
the same risks and barriers which are experienced during the project implementation.
Moreover, BIM has been enhanced by integrating it with other software such as GIS
as well as 3D laser.
